Linear Motion Component The Dodge 407L0853A-NK is a high-quality linear motion component designed for reliable performance in various industrial applications. This precision-engineered shaft measures 4-7/16 inches in diameter and boasts a length of 85.25 inches, making it ideal for a range of mechanical operations where linear motion is essential.

Key Features • Diameter: 4-7/16 inches, providing a robust structure for heavy-duty applications. • Length: 85.25 inches, allowing for extended reach and versatility in various setups. • Material: Constructed from 1045 steel, known for its excellent strength and durability. • Tolerance: Engineered for precise tolerances, ensuring smooth operation and alignment in machinery. • Design: A no-keyway design streamlines installation while reducing potential points of failure.

Applications • Industrial Machinery: Perfect for use in conveyor systems, robotics, and automated manufacturing equipment. • Linear Actuators: Compatible with various actuator systems that require robust linear support. • Custom Fabrication: Ideal for bespoke machinery and equipment requiring specific shaft dimensions.
